ERM in Beatty, NV is hiring Desert Tortoise Field Biologists for a full-time, field-based 8-week assignment (60 hours/week). The role conducts pre-project desert tortoise surveys and supports field data collection and reporting.
Responsibilities include desktop reviews of resources, GPS data collection, daily reporting, and potential travel. A BS in a natural science and MSHA certification are preferred; tortoise protocol familiarity is required.

For the Desert Tortoise Field Biologist position, we anticipate the annual base pay of $73,148 - $82,290, $35.16/hr - $39.56/hr, limited-term, non-exempt. An employee's pay position within this range will be based on several factors including, but not limited to, relevant education, qualifications, certifications, experience, skills, geographic location, performance, shift, travel requirements, sales or revenue-based metrics, and business or organizational needs.
